AgEagle Aerial Systems Inc. (UAVS), a developer of commercial aerial drone systems focused on precision agriculture, environmental monitoring, and industrial inspection use cases, is trading at $1.17 as of 2026-04-20, marking a 1.83% gain on the day’s session so far. This analysis covers recent price action, key technical support and resistance levels, relevant sector context,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ock.
